Matt Venuti is a multi-instrumentalist, composer, and national touring artist who began his musical journey as a trumpet player before discovering the electronic valve instrument (EVI) in a Boston jazz club.


That chance encounter launched a decades-long career of exploring groundbreaking instruments – from the hang drum he sourced from makers in Bern, Switzerland, to Himalayan bowls and custom sound-scape instruments – which he layers live on stage using a sophisticated looper he operates with his feet.


His touring career began about 16 years ago following the passing of his wife, an experience that drew him inward and shaped the deeply expressive, improvisational style he performs today.


Matt will be bringing his AmeriCosmos multimedia experience to the Cain Center for the Arts in Cornelius, NC on Sunday, May 3rd, 2026 (doors at 6pm, show at 7pm). The performance pairs live improvised music – performed on his full array of acoustic and electronic instruments – with a stunning visual reel of landscape footage shot across the United States, including national parks, canyons, and coastlines, alongside imagery from NASA's Webb telescope.
